What a bail bondsman needs from you, and why

Bail Bonds work within a framework, not magic. The bail bondsman underwrites a bond to the court that assures the offender will appear. To do that responsibly, they require crisp information, proof of identification, and self-confidence in your strategy to fulfill financial and court responsibilities. Also small spaces in interaction can ripple into hours of hold-up or, worse, a bond refusal.

The essential items a bondsman usually requires consist of the accused's full lawful name, day of birth, the reservation or inmate number, the detaining firm, the specific jail location, and the bond amount. If you just have fragments, claim so. Several bondsmen can draw the missing items straight from prison or court databases, however informing them what you do know and what you don't lower back-and-forth.

A short instance: a mother called and provided us her boy's label, a rate his birth year, and the name of the city where he was jailed. That is a blind search in a huge county. After 3 ineffective phone call to the prison, she telephoned the child's close friend who validated a middle name and the road where he was stopped. With those information we matched the reservation record in mins. Sincere gaps can be taken care of. Positive assumptions waste time.

Preparing for the initial call

Before dialing, take 5 minutes to construct what you can. Jails typically offer basic info on an online website or an automated phone line. If the person captive called you, ask accurate questions: which jail, what charges, did they receive a scheduling number, and were they informed a bail amount or that they must see a court initially. Compose the solutions as you hear them. If you mishear the prison name, your bail bondsman will chase the incorrect facility.

If money will certainly be included, rapidly take stock of what you have readily available and in what kind. Bail Bonds firms commonly approve money, credit report or debit, cable transfers, and in some cases cashier's checks or money orders. A couple of approve security like an automobile title or real property equity, however they will want evidence and time to confirm it. You do not require to align every buck before calling, yet being honest regarding your resources assists the bondsman sketch a plan. A realistic strategy defeats a perfect plan you can not perform at midnight.

When you make the telephone call, established yourself up someplace you can speak without interruption. Distracted callers neglect days, mix up facility names, or miss out on essential instructions, and the procedure slows down to a crawl.

Speaking the court's language without legal training

You do not need to sound like an attorney, yet a few expressions help. Bond quantity describes the total established by the court, not the costs you pay the bail bondsman. Fees matter due to the fact that some carry unique policies such as necessary holds or higher minimum premiums. A hold indicates one more jurisdiction or firm has put a detainer that blocks launch up until resolved. If you hear that word from the prison, tell your bondsman promptly. They can upload the bond in one instance and still see the offender stay captive because a hold rested unnoticed.

If you are not sure, repeat what the prison told you verbatim as opposed to converting it. For instance, "They claimed bail is not offered till arraignment" is more useful than "They claimed it's complicated." The bondsman knows that arraignment indicates an initial court look where bond will certainly be examined and possibly set.

Timing, rate, and the reality of the jail clock

Everyone wants the exact same thing: get the individual out quickly. The fastest bonds come together when calls start early, info moves easily, and documentation gets to the bail bondsman prior to the prison's shift change. Many region centers slow-moving significantly at predictable home windows, such as the hour after the night shift clocks in or out. It is not inexperience, it is quantity. If your bail bondsman states, "If we send prior to 6 p.m., release might be this evening, or else likely early morning," they are not hedging. They have watched the line at the release gate.

Speed likewise depends upon how the court set bail. Some arrests have predetermined routine bond and can be bonded immediately. Others call for a court to establish bond at arraignment, normally the next business day, although some regions run weekend break court. Ask your bail bondsman what the local pattern resembles. In one mid-sized area where I functioned, a Friday evening apprehension without timetable bond typically indicated a Sunday early morning appearance. In a neighboring area it suggested Monday mid-day. Interaction that acknowledges these rhythms stays clear of incorrect promises to nervous family members members.

Money talk that avoids misunderstandings

People tighten when money gets in the discussion, yet an ordinary conversation saves every person pain. The premium is the cost you pay the bondsman for posting the bond, commonly a percent of the total bond. In many states it drops around 8 to 10 percent, but guidelines vary. Some states set statutory prices. Some enable layaway plan. Some require minimums on tiny bonds. If you ask "What will I owe tonight and what later," you will listen to a clear break down: premium, any declaring fees, feasible surveillance prices, and collateral if required.

Collateral is not revenue. It is a warranty that the offender will certainly show up. Great bondsmen prefer not to seize it. They prefer to see the accused make every court day and shut the data easily. If security is part of the offer, enter composing just how and when it will certainly be launched after the case solves or the bond is pardoned. Ask what counts as evidence of exoneration in that area. Typically it is a stamped court minute order, but practices differ.

Payment strategies can be a lifeline, however do not consent to a schedule you can not meet. If you miss out on a settlement and dodge telephone calls, the bondsman starts to fret about the bigger risk, court appearance. Communicate early if a repayment due day needs change. Oftentimes, relocating a settlement by a week is simpler than you think, and it protects trust.

Documents and signatures: obtaining them right the initial time

Bail paperwork is dull till it becomes the reason a release delays. You will see documents like an indemnity contract, cosigner forms, a receipt for premium, and disclosures required by the state. Check out sufficient to recognize what you are promising. If you do not recognize a clause, ask. If English is not your mother tongue, demand translated kinds or have someone you rely on analyze. In bigger firms it is common to deal with Spanish, Vietnamese, or other languages every day.

Digital signatures speed up points up when the bail bondsman can not fulfill you in person. That stated, see to it the name on the signature matches your ID exactly. If your lawful name has a hyphen or a 2nd last name, include it. I have actually viewed a release slip to the following day since an indemnitor authorized with a label that did not match their vehicle driver's license, and the prison staff would certainly decline the packet.

Managing assumptions with court dates and compliance

The bond obligations do not finish when the release door clicks open. The defendant needs to participate in every court date, abide by any type of problems, and keep contact details current with both the court and the bondsman. This is where interaction frequently damages down. Phones alter. People relocate. Mail returns undeliverable. A bail bondsman who can not reach a defendant before a crucial hearing starts to draw up a failing to appear, and when a bench warrant concerns, choices shrink.

Agree on an easy interaction routine. For instance, the accused calls or messages the bail bondsman after each court look to validate the next date and any adjustments. If the court give out a schedule sheet, snap a picture and send it. If the court imposes check-ins, a treatment program, or a stay-away order, repeat those information so the bondsman knows the landscape.

If a conflict occurs, manage it head-on. A cousin's wedding will not move a felony arraignment, yet occasionally a job responsibility can be taken care of if the attorney asks the court to progress the situation or set a new date. Do not skip and ask mercy later. Bondsmen and courts will certainly provide you a lot more adaptability if you do the asking prior to the deadline.

When the solution is "not yet" or "no," maintain talking

Sometimes the bondsman will claim the situation is not bondable today. Holds, immigration detainers, no-bail warrants, or terrible charges with unique improvements can block launch. Other times the bondsman declines due to take the chance of variables, such as numerous current failings to appear or unpaid equilibriums from previous bonds. These are tough minutes, and people usually press back or go silent. A much better technique is to ask, "What would certainly need to change for this to function," and after that make a decision whether you can fulfill those conditions.

I have actually seen bonds change from "no" to "yes" when a 2nd cosigner with steady employment actioned in, when a customer cleared a small outstanding warrant in another area, or when the family produced a verifiable pay stub as opposed to a handwritten note. The solution will certainly not always transform, yet you leave the discussion with a roadmap instead of frustration.

Cross-county and out-of-state twists

Cases that include multiple counties or states add layers. A person jailed on a warrant from another county may need to be delivered before a bond can be posted in the warrant area. Additionally, some jurisdictions enable you to publish the warrant bond in your area. Minimizing risk to the cosigner

Cosigners lug real duty. They assure to aid ensure the offender's look and to cover expenses if the bond is forfeited. Prior to signing, inquire about the process if the defendant quits interacting. Bondsmen have tools, from reminder phones call to finding services, and in severe cases, giving up the bond. Clear up under what conditions a surrender would happen and what charges could apply.

If you are anxious, claim so. A gauged conversation can rectify the plan, perhaps by adding a second cosigner or readjusting security. Do not authorize due to the fact that you feel hurried. A good bail bondsman would rather wait for a clear indeed than press a shaky arrangement that falls apart.
